Portillo's (PTLO) CMO Denise Lauer Receives 40,760 RSUs
What Happened
- Denise Lauer, Chief Marketing Officer of Portillo's, received a grant of 40,760 restricted stock units (RSUs) on April 15, 2026. The reported acquisition price is $0.00, indicating an award rather than a market purchase. This is an equity award (transaction code A) and not a sale or cash purchase.
Key Details
- Transaction date: 2026-04-15; Form 4 filed 2026-04-16 (appears timely).
- Award: 40,760 RSUs at $0.00 per share (total acquisition reported as $0).
- Vesting: One‑third of the RSUs vest on each of the first three anniversaries of the grant date, subject to continued service and the award agreement (footnote).
- Shares owned after transaction: Not specified in the provided filing details.
- No immediate sale or exercise reported — these are time‑based restricted units, not exercised options or open‑market trades.
- Transaction type: A = Award/Grant.
Context
- RSU grants are common compensation for executives and typically vest over time; they do not require an outlay of cash by the insider. Because vesting is contingent on continued service, these awards primarily reflect compensation arrangements rather than an immediate market sentiment signal.
- For retail investors, purchases (personal cash buys) tend to be more informative about an insider's market view; awards are useful to track executive compensation and future potential dilution when they vest and convert to shares.
